![](https://www.mathworks.com/matlabcentral/answers/uploaded_files/271142/image.png)
How can i load series of structure files ?
2 visualizaciones (últimos 30 días)
Mostrar comentarios más antiguos
hsnHkl
el 12 de Feb. de 2020
Comentada: hsnHkl
el 12 de Feb. de 2020
I have Wz stuct which is consist of structs (from w_z1 to w_z1) and each of these struct contain w matrices How can i to load these matrices as matlab code and make an animation from these matrices contour?![structfiles2.png](https://www.mathworks.com/matlabcentral/answers/uploaded_files/271135/structfiles2.png)
![structfiles2.png](https://www.mathworks.com/matlabcentral/answers/uploaded_files/271135/structfiles2.png)
![structfiles.png](https://www.mathworks.com/matlabcentral/answers/uploaded_files/271136/structfiles.png)
2 comentarios
Walter Roberson
el 12 de Feb. de 2020
Better would have been a multidimensional array if the entries are all the same size.
Respuesta aceptada
Walter Roberson
el 12 de Feb. de 2020
Editada: Walter Roberson
el 12 de Feb. de 2020
for iter = 1:1000
fn = sprintf('w_z%d', iter) ;
w = Wz.(fn).w;
contour(w);
drawnow() ;
end
However I would recommend that you pick a fixed set of contour levels and pass that to contour after w, as otherwise the contour levels will vary depending on the dynamic range of the w matrices, making it difficult interpret what you are seeing.
You might want filled contours. You might want a colorbar. If you do a colorbar use caxis() with a fixed range or else the meaning of the colors will depend on the dynamic range of w
Más respuestas (0)
Ver también
Categorías
Más información sobre Structures en Help Center y File Exchange.
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!